About the role

We are looking for an enthusiastic, hard-working and passionate HCA to join our Care Team. You will have an NVQ level 3 in health & social care, childcare or equivalent. You may have experience or will be looking to further your knowledge of working with seriously ill children.

HCAs support the Nursing team and are responsible for always keeping the children’s areas clean, tidy and helping to care for children who are life limited, life threatened or severely disabled. You will be part of a passionate team and will always have the guidance of a registered nurse who will support you with your training so you can care for children who have enteral feeds, seizures, tracheostomies, support of ventilation or oxygen.

About us

We are proud to have been able to provide free nursing respite care to hundreds of life limited and life threatened young children and their families for over 33 years. We are the only registered charity in Gloucestershire to provide this level of care, day and night, either in the family home or at Kites Corner, our multi-sensory respite centre and gardens.
